The first time I heard drum and bass I thought it was, well not god awful, but repetitive and sort of grating. After repeated listens, determined to figure out what the fuss was about, I started to see the weaving patterns and subtle changes that make a drum and bass record intriguing. When I turned 17 I leaned more toward the London Electrikity , Hospital Records, type stuff and finally was able to appreciate stuff like LTJ Bukem . Trouble & Bass were like this weird label that sort of came out of nowhere and took the world by storm. I remember seeing the first EP in an eMusic list of albums someone had tagged as "dubstep". Of course, in search of new things, I downloaded it... and much to my surprise it was much more brilliant than some of the things that were coming outta London!
